The Cochrane arc jumps ahead 17 years, from 2061 to 2078, just before a devastating war on Earth and long after Micah Brack's mysterious disappearance.

The Cochrane arc then jumps further to 2111, when he must flee Alpha Centauri, and begins his voyage into the future when the Companion finds him and takes him to a sanctuary, her home.

Cochrane and the Companion board a shuttlecraft that will take "shelter" inside the event horizon of a black hole, on a course calculated to bring them out again using a short burst of warp drive.

The two Enterprises, once Data's body is shut off, coordinate to take advantage of gravity waves to save both ships and tractor the shuttlecraft out.

In 2015, John Bardinelli of Barnesandnoble.com highlighted this as among of the best Star Trek novels, he praised it for tying together the crews from both the original series and The Next Generation and said "Federation is one of the best-written, most entertaining books in the shared universe.".
